现代电弧炉流程钢液氮控制的试验研究

摘    要:通过生产试验研究了电弧炉冶炼过程、LF精炼过程及连铸过程钢液氮的控制。研究表明,电弧炉冶炼过程主要是电弧区增氮,LF过程及连铸过程钢液增氮主要是钢液与大气接触,LF供电制度也对钢液吸氮有影响。

EXPERIMENTAL STUDY ON NITROGEN ABSORPTION BY LIQUID STEEL IN MODERN EAF PROCESS

Abstract:The experimental study on control of nitrogen in liquid steel during EAF melting, LF refining and continuous casting have been carried out. The results show that nitrogen pick-up is due to arc ionization in EAF and contact between deoxidized liquid steel and air in LF and during CC is affected by power input program.
